我在c#中使用了一个文本文件,我尝试从项目中加载文件itlef - 我将它添加到项目中但它没有用。它仅在写入文件的完整路径时有效。 任何人都知道如何在项目中使用该文件? 谢谢!
答案 0 :(得分:2)
如果在Visual Studio中运行应用程序,则可以设置此文件的“复制到输出目录”标志。这会将文件复制到与可执行文件相同的位置。然后你可以使用相对路径访问它:
string contents = File.ReadAllText("some_file.txt");
同样,在部署应用程序时,请不要忘记将此文件与可执行文件一起包含在内。